In honor of our good friend and slot car racing legend, John Cukras, we have added his name to the second big race of the 2021 SCRRA schedule and we didn't think Pete would mind! It will now be called the John Cukras/Pete Zimmerman "Festival of Speed" and will be held at Piranha Speedway next month on the 23, 24, and 25.
As well as the name change we have made a couple race schedule changes as well. We've added a Flat track race and moved the Can-Am race to Sunday.
On Friday, 4/23, RetroPro will take place on the King track with tech starting at about 6 PM.
Saturday, 4/24, will open with Retro Anglewinder Coupe on the Flat track with tech at 9:30 AM. About one hour after the end of the Coupe race, F1 will begin on the King track.
Sunday, 4/25, will feature the premier race of the weekend, Can-Am on the King track with tech at 10 AM and NO hand-out motors.
